Responsibilities
  • Plans, manages, and coordinates activities of the dining services department at one or more locations, and provides food services for residents and employees.
  • Develops standards for organization and supervision of dining services.
  • Maintains quality dining services within the prescribed budget.
  • Determines quality and quantity of food required; plans menus and controls food costs; may be scheduled to prepare meals.
  • Oversees the food preparation and cooking, to ensure meals are prepared per company procedures.
  • Makes frequent inspections of all work, storage, and serving areas to determine that regulations governing food safety and sanitation are followed.
  • Prepares cleaning schedule, production worksheet and staff schedules.
  • Maintains inventory of food and nonfood items.
  • Selects, orients, and trains new employees in department; effectively delegates authority to dining services staff to ensure effective flow of materials and services.
  • Develops and directs cost control system; prepares and submits department budget to director.
  • Provides nutrition education and counseling for residents; presents dining services education program to dining services and other staff as needed.
  • Ensures safe work procedures are developed and followed, to include those relating to employee injuries, prevention, and infection control.
  • Ensures a continuous quality improvement program is in place and appropriate follow-up occurs.

Qualifications
Education and Experience

High school diploma or general education degree (GED) required. Two to four years experience in commercial kitchen, operation and line cooking, and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ience.

Certifications, Licenses, And Other Special Requirements

Current ServSafe Certification required. State food service certification required, if applicable. ACF Certified Sous Chef (CSC) preferred.

Management/Decision Making

Applies existing guidelines and procedures to make varied decisions within a department. Uses sound judgment and experience to solve moderately complex problems based on precedent, example, reasonableness or a combination of these.

Knowledge And Skills

Possesses extensive knowledge of a distinct skill or function and a thorough understanding of the organization and work environment. Has working knowledge of a functional discipline. Familiarity with Microsoft software preferred. Basic typing skills are essential. A thorough knowledge of food safety and sanitation, culinary nutrition, and supervisory management is required.
